You can use or adapt this as needed for your assignment. --- **Essay: The Power and Versatility of C++** C++ is one of the most influential and widely used programming languages in the world. Developed by Bjarne Stroustrup at Bell Labs in the early 1980s, C++ was designed as an extension of the C programming language, adding object-oriented features to provide greater flexibility and power to programmers. Over the decades, C++ has become a cornerstone of software development, powering everything from operating systems and games to embedded systems and high-performance applications. One of the defining features of C++ is its support for multiple programming paradigms. While it retains the procedural programming style inherited from C, it also introduces object-oriented programming (OOP), which allows developers to model real-world entities as objects with attributes and behaviors. This approach promotes code reusability, modularity, and easier maintenance. Additionally, C++ supports generic programming through templates, enabling developers to write flexible and reusable code components. C++ is renowned for its performance and efficiency. Unlike many modern languages that rely on virtual machines or interpreters, C++ code is compiled directly into machine code. This allows programs written in C++ to run extremely fast and use system resources efficiently—a crucial advantage for applications where performance is critical, such as video games, real-time simulations, financial trading systems, and operating system kernels. Another important aspect of C++ is its extensive standard library (STL), which provides a rich set of data structures (like vectors, lists, maps) and algorithms (such as sorting and searching). The STL enables developers to write complex programs more easily while ensuring high performance. Despite its many strengths, C++ also presents challenges. Its syntax can be complex and unforgiving for beginners. Memory management in C++, while powerful due to direct access via pointers and manual allocation/deallocation, can lead to bugs such as memory leaks or segmentation faults if not handled carefully. However, modern versions of C++, especially since the introduction of C++11 and later standards (C++14/17/20/23), have introduced features like smart pointers and improved type safety that help mitigate these issues. C++ remains highly relevant today. It is used by technology giants like Microsoft (for Windows), Adobe (for Photoshop), game engines like Unreal Engine, browsers like Chrome and Firefox, and countless other applications across industries. Its combination of speed, flexibility, and control makes it an enduring choice for professional software development. In conclusion, C++ stands as a testament to the evolution of programming languages—balancing low-level control with high-level abstractions. Its impact on the software industry is profound, shaping how we build reliable and efficient systems. assistant: A **parrot** is a type of bird belonging to the family **Psittacidae** (true parrots), and more broadly to the order **Psittaciformes**, which also includes cockatoos and New Zealand parrots. Here are some key facts about parrots: ### Physical Characteristics - **Colorful Feathers:** Parrots are famous for their vibrant plumage, which can be green, red, blue, yellow, or a mix of colors. - **Curved Beak:** They have strong, curved beaks adapted for cracking nuts and seeds. - **Zygodactyl Feet:** Parrots have two toes pointing forward and two backward, helping them grasp branches and food. ### Intelligence & Behavior - **Highly Intelligent:** Parrots are among the most intelligent birds. Some species can mimic human speech and sounds. - **Social Creatures:** They often live in flocks and communicate with a variety of calls and squawks. - **Playful Nature:** Parrots enjoy playing with toys and interacting with humans or other birds. ### Habitat - **Tropical & Subtropical Regions:** Most parrots are found in Central and South America, Africa, Asia, and Australia. ### Popular Pet Species - **Budgerigar (Budgie)** - **Cockatiel** - **African Grey Parrot** - **Macaw** - **Amazon Parrot** ### Diet Parrots typically eat seeds, nuts, fruit, buds, and other plant material. Some species also eat insects. ### Conservation Status Many parrot species are threatened by habitat loss and illegal pet trade. --- If you want to know more about a specific type of parrot or have another question about these fascinating birds, let me know!

assistant: **Machine learning** is a branch of artificial intelligence (AI) that focuses on building systems that can learn from data, identify patterns, and make decisions with minimal human intervention. Instead of being explicitly programmed to perform a task, machine learning algorithms use statistical techniques to "learn" from and make predictions or decisions based on data. As they are exposed to more data over time, these systems can improve their performance automatically. ### Key Points: - **Learning from Data:** Machine learning uses large amounts of data to find patterns or relationships. - **Improvement Over Time:** The system gets better as it processes more data. - **Types of Tasks:** Examples include recognizing images, translating languages, recommending products, detecting fraud, and more. ### Types of Machine Learning: 1. **Supervised Learning:** The algorithm learns from labeled data (where the correct answer is provided). 2. **Unsupervised Learning:** The algorithm finds patterns in unlabeled data (no correct answers given). 3. **Reinforcement Learning:** The algorithm learns by interacting with an environment and receiving feedback (rewards or penalties). In summary: **Machine learning enables computers to learn from experience (data) and perform tasks without being explicitly programmed for each specific task.**

assistant: Absolutely! Let’s break down **blockchain** in a clear, beginner-friendly way. --- ## What is Blockchain? At its core, a **blockchain** is a special kind of database or ledger. It stores information in a way that is: - **Decentralized:** No single person or company controls it. - **Immutable:** Once data is added, it’s extremely hard to change. - **Transparent:** Anyone can see the data (in public blockchains). --- ## How Does It Work? ### 1. **Blocks** - Information (like transactions) is grouped together into “blocks.” - Each block contains: - A list of transactions - A timestamp - A reference to the previous block (called a “hash”) ### 2. **Chain** - Blocks are linked together in order—forming a “chain.” - Each block points to the one before it, creating a secure and unbreakable sequence. ### 3. **Distributed Network** - Instead of one central server, many computers (“nodes”) keep copies of the blockchain. - All nodes must agree on what’s in the blockchain (this is called “consensus”). ### 4. **Security** - Changing any information in a block would require changing all subsequent blocks on every copy of the blockchain—a nearly impossible task. - Cryptography keeps everything secure. --- ## Why Is Blockchain Important? - **Trust Without Middlemen:** People can transact directly without needing banks or companies to verify things. - **Transparency:** Anyone can check the records. - **Security:** Hard to hack or alter past records. --- ## Common Uses 1. **Cryptocurrencies** (like Bitcoin and Ethereum): Digital money that uses blockchain to track who owns what. 2. **Supply Chain Tracking:** Companies use blockchain to track goods as they move around the world. 3. **Smart Contracts:** Self-executing agreements written into code on the blockchain. --- ## Simple Analogy Imagine a notebook that everyone in your town has a copy of. Every time someone spends money, everyone writes it down in their notebook. If someone tries to cheat and change their notebook, it won’t match everyone else’s copies—so cheating is obvious and prevented. --- ## Key Terms | Term | Meaning | |------------------|-------------------------------------------------------------| | Block | A group of data/transactions | | Chain | The sequence linking blocks together | | Node | A computer that keeps a copy of the blockchain | | Hash | A unique digital fingerprint for each block | | Consensus | Agreement among nodes about what’s true | | Decentralized | No single point of control | --- ## Summary Blockchain is like a super-secure, shared digital ledger that everyone can trust—without needing a middleman. Here is a brief overview about Adolf Hitler, suitable for general knowledge or as a starting point for further research: --- **Adolf Hitler (1889–1945)** Adolf Hitler was a German political leader who became the dictator of Nazi Germany from 1934 to 1945. He was born on April 20, 1889, in Braunau am Inn, Austria. After serving in World War I, Hitler joined the National Socialist German Workers’ Party (Nazi Party) and quickly rose to prominence due to his powerful oratory skills and propaganda. In 1933, Hitler was appointed Chancellor of Germany. He soon consolidated power, eliminated political opposition, and established a totalitarian regime. Under his leadership, the Nazi government pursued aggressive expansionist policies, leading to the outbreak of World War II in 1939 after Germany invaded Poland. Hitler’s ideology was based on extreme nationalism, racism, and anti-Semitism. He is responsible for initiating the Holocaust—the systematic persecution and murder of six million Jews and millions of others deemed undesirable by the Nazi regime. World War II resulted in immense destruction and loss of life across Europe and beyond. As Allied forces closed in on Berlin in April 1945, Hitler committed suicide in his bunker on April 30, 1945. Hitler’s actions had a profound impact on world history, leading to widespread devastation and shaping global politics for decades after his death. Here’s an explanation of **miner** and **validator** in the context of blockchain technology: --- ## Miner A **miner** is a participant in a blockchain network (most commonly associated with Proof-of-Work blockchains like Bitcoin) who uses computational power to solve complex mathematical puzzles. The process is called **mining**, and its main purposes are: - To validate and add new transactions to the blockchain. - To secure the network against fraud (like double-spending). - To create new coins (block rewards). **How it works:** 1. Miners collect pending transactions into a block. 2. They compete to solve a cryptographic puzzle (finding a hash below a target). 3. The first miner to solve it broadcasts their block to the network. 4. Other nodes verify the solution; if valid, the block is added to the chain. 5. The successful miner receives a reward (newly minted coins + transaction fees). --- ## Validator A **validator** is a participant in a blockchain network that uses consensus mechanisms other than Proof-of-Work, most notably **Proof-of-Stake (PoS)** and its variants (used by Ethereum 2.0, Solana, Cardano, etc.). Validators are responsible for: - Proposing and validating new blocks. - Attesting to the validity of transactions. - Helping reach consensus on the state of the blockchain. **How it works:** 1. Validators are chosen based on criteria like amount of cryptocurrency staked as collateral. 2. They propose or vote on new blocks. 3. If they act honestly, they earn rewards; if they act maliciously, their stake can be slashed (penalized). 4. No heavy computation is required—security comes from economic incentives. --- ## Key Differences | Miner | Validator | |------------------------------|-------------------------------| | Used in Proof-of-Work | Used in Proof-of-Stake | | Requires computational power | Requires staking coins/tokens | | Secures via energy/work | Secures via economic stake | | Example: Bitcoin | Example: Ethereum 2.0 | --- If you want more technical details or examples for specific blockchains, let me know!

assistant: **Bitcoin** is a decentralized digital currency, often referred to as a cryptocurrency. It was invented in 2008 by an unknown person or group of people using the pseudonym **Satoshi Nakamoto** and released as open-source software in 2009. ### Key Features - **Decentralized:** Bitcoin operates without a central authority or government. Transactions are verified by network nodes through cryptography and recorded on a public ledger called the **blockchain**. - **Limited Supply:** There will only ever be **21 million bitcoins** in existence, making it deflationary by design. - **Peer-to-Peer:** Users can send and receive bitcoins directly without intermediaries like banks. - **Pseudonymous:** Transactions are tied to addresses, not real-world identities, offering some privacy (though not complete anonymity). - **Divisible:** Each bitcoin can be divided into 100 million smaller units called **satoshis**. ### How Bitcoin Works 1. **Blockchain:** All transactions are grouped into blocks and added to a chain in chronological order. This ledger is maintained by thousands of computers (nodes) worldwide. 2. **Mining:** New bitcoins are created through a process called mining, where powerful computers solve complex mathematical problems to validate transactions and add them to the blockchain. Miners are rewarded with newly minted bitcoins and transaction fees. 3. **Wallets:** Users store their bitcoins in digital wallets, which can be software-based (online, desktop, mobile) or hardware devices. ### Uses - Digital payments - Store of value ("digital gold") - Remittances - Investment/speculation ### Risks & Considerations - **Volatility:** The price of bitcoin can fluctuate dramatically. - **Regulation:** Legal status varies by country; some ban or restrict its use. - **Security:** While the network itself is secure, users must protect their private keys from theft or loss. ### Current Status (as of June 2024) Bitcoin remains the largest and most well-known cryptocurrency by market capitalization. assistant: **Email spam filters** are automated systems designed to detect and block unwanted or malicious emails—commonly known as "spam"—from reaching users' inboxes. They play a crucial role in protecting users from phishing, scams, malware, and general email clutter. --- ## **How Email Spam Filters Work** Spam filters use a combination of techniques to identify spam: ### 1. **Rule-based Filtering** - Uses predefined rules (e.g., certain keywords like "free money," suspicious attachments, or sender addresses). - If an email matches enough rules, it is marked as spam. ### 2. **Blacklists and Whitelists** - **Blacklist:** Blocks emails from known spam domains or IP addresses. - **Whitelist:** Allows emails from trusted senders to bypass the filter. ### 3. **Bayesian Filtering** - Uses statistical analysis to calculate the probability that an email is spam based on its content. - Learns over time by analyzing which emails users mark as spam or not. ### 4. **Heuristic Filtering** - Assigns scores to various characteristics of an email (e.g., formatting, header information). - If the score exceeds a threshold, the email is flagged as spam. ### 5. **Machine Learning/AI-based Filtering** - Modern filters use machine learning models trained on large datasets of spam and legitimate emails. - Continuously adapt to new spam tactics. ### 6. **Collaborative Filtering** - Shares data about spam across multiple users or organizations to improve detection rates. --- ## **Common Features Checked by Spam Filters** - Suspicious subject lines (e.g., "Congratulations! You've won!") - Excessive use of links or images - Mismatched sender addresses - Unusual attachment types (.exe, .scr) - Poor grammar or spelling - Known spam signatures --- ## **Examples of Spam Filters** - **Built-in:** Gmail, Outlook, Yahoo Mail all have built-in spam filters. - **Third-party:** SpamAssassin, Barracuda, Proofpoint. --- ## **Tips for Avoiding Spam Filters (for Legitimate Senders)** 1. Avoid using all caps and excessive punctuation in subject lines. 2. Don’t use misleading headers or sender information. 3. Limit the number of links and attachments. 4. Use reputable email sending services with good sender reputations. 5. Encourage recipients to whitelist your address if needed. --- ## **Conclusion** Spam filters are essential for keeping inboxes clean and safe. They use a mix of rules, statistical analysis, and advanced AI techniques to detect unwanted messages—constantly evolving to keep up with new threats.
